  • Publication number: 20230293748
    Abstract: A device and method for sterilizing one or more medical instruments. The device includes a sterilizing chamber for holding the medical instruments to be sterilized, a pressure reducer for selectively reducing the pressure in the chamber, an atmospheric or superatmospheric plasma source for providing a sterilizing mixture, and a duct for guiding the sterilizing mixture from the plasma source to the sterilizing chamber. The duct includes a choke arranged for causing a choked flow of the sterilizing mixture from the plasma source to the chamber when the chamber is at the reduced pressure for preventing pressure drop in the plasma source.

  • Publication number: 20230129864
    Abstract: A method and apparatus for sterilizing medical instruments, including a device for controlling specific humidity, SH, of flow of a gas or gas mixture. The device includes a tank for storing a volume of water. The tank has an inflow port for receiving the gas or gas mixture, and an outflow port for allowing humidified gas or gas mixture at the required SH to exit the tank. The temperature of the water and/or the pressure of the supplied gas or gas mixture are controlled for the required SH.

  • Publication number: 20230013852
    Abstract: A method and apparatus for sterilizing a medical instrument, such as a dental instrument. The method includes placing the medical instrument in a chamber, providing a sterilizing agent including recombined ionized humidified air, controlling the temperature of the medical instrument and/or the chamber such that the temperature of the medical instrument is below the temperature of chamber, and at least partially condensing the sterilizing agent onto the instruments.

  • Patent number: 9566387
    Abstract: The invention relates to a syringe having a longitudinal axis and comprising a barrel assembly including a barrel extending longitudinally between a proximal end and a distal end, and a collar provided at the proximal end of the barrel and defining a reading window. The syringe also comprises a plunger including a longitudinally extending graduation portion that is at least partially longitudinally slidably received in the barrel, and that provides for at least two mutually different visually readable graduations, wherein respective graduations extend along the longitudinal axis and are alternatively selectable by rotation of the graduation portion around the longitudinal axis, such that a selected graduation is visible through the reading window when the plunger is slid into and out of the barrel during use.
